Good to know
  • The city's name is derived from the Dakota word 'Chaska,' which is traditionally given to the first-born son in a family.
  • Chaska was established as a brick-making hub in the mid-19th century, utilizing the region's abundant clay deposits to supply materials for early Minneapolis construction.
  • The city has hosted the Ryder Cup at the Hazeltine National Golf Club, marking it as a significant site for international professional golf.
  • Chaska remains one of the few cities in the region to maintain a distinct historic downtown commercial district that avoided total demolition during mid-20th century urban renewal projects.

About Chaska, Minnesota

Located along the Minnesota River, Chaska serves as the Carver County seat and is recognized for its connection to the expansive University of Minnesota Landscape Arboretum. The city maintains a historic downtown district anchored by the Chaska City Square Park and the Chaska History Center & Historical Society. Visitors can explore local culture through the Harrison Sculpture Garden or visit the community-focused Firemen's Park. Its geography features a mix of rolling terrain and wetlands that distinguishes it from the flatter regions of the greater Minneapolis-St. Paul metropolitan area.

Plan your visit to Chaska, Minnesota

Best time to visit

Late summer to early autumn, specifically from late August through September, to coincide with the harvest season at the arboretum and the arrival of the festival season.

How many days

2 days, as the primary attractions are spread across the river valley and the historic downtown core.

Getting around

A car is essential for navigating Chaska and reaching the surrounding nature areas, as public transit is limited compared to the urban core of Minneapolis.

Where to stay

Stay in the downtown area for proximity to historic landmarks and local dining, or near the northern edge of the city for easier access to regional botanical attractions.

Budget

Mid-range; lodging and dining costs are typical for a suburban Minnesota city, though seasonal events can increase local demand.
